Web2 feb. 2024 · 100 years of the blender. The blender invented by Stephen Poplawski in 1922 was light years ahead of its predecessor–before his creation came along, a mortar and pestle were pretty much your only blending option. Poplawski’s invention basically just added a spinning blade to the bottom of a container. But a decade later, the Miracle …

HomeAdvisor researched five centuries of kitchen design to see what came before the modern kitchen – from the 1500s all the way to today. images of rolling stone lipsWeb12 jul. 2024 · The first microwave oven for the domestic kitchen was introduced in 1955, and cost $1,295. Through the 1960s the price of a home microwave oven fell rapidly, and by 1967 the latest model of the Radarange cost $495. These days, microwave ovens cost as little as $50, and by 1997, over 90 percent of households in the U.S. owned one. images of roll top deskWeb28 sep. 2024 · How Kitchens Have Transformed Over the Past 100 Years, According to Experts.
